The Drawbacks of Using a Pickup

💔 Potential Tone Alteration: While pickups are designed to faithfully reproduce the sound of your classical guitar, some models may slightly alter the instrument’s natural tone. It’s crucial to select a pickup that preserves the authentic character of your guitar.

💔 Feedback and Interference: Certain pickups can be prone to feedback issues, especially when exposed to high volumes or specific frequencies. Proper installation and setup can mitigate these problems to a great extent.

4. Can a pickup cause damage to my classical guitar?

If installed correctly, a pickup should not cause any damage to your classical guitar. However, improper installation or excessive pressure on the instrument can potentially lead to cracks or structural issues. Therefore, it’s crucial to entrust the installation process to a professional.

5. Are there any wireless options available for classical guitar pickups?

Yes, wireless options are available for classical guitar pickups. Wireless systems provide freedom of movement while performing and eliminate the need for cables. These systems typically consist of a transmitter and a receiver, ensuring seamless connectivity without compromising sound quality.
